The hexadecimal color code #E7DC37 corresponds to the code RGB( 231, 220, 55 ). It's a shade of Yellow. This color is a combination of red (at 0,91 level), green (at 0,86 level) and blue (at 0,22 level). Its brightness is 56% and its saturation is 78%. It is composed of red at 45%, green at 43% and blue at 10%.
